Comprehending the Sewage System System: How It Works



Several homeowners may take their drain systems for provided, comprehending exactly how these important systems feature is vital for keeping their health and performance. A drain system primarily consists of a network of pipes that transfer wastewater from homes to therapy centers. This procedure begins when water and waste circulation from home fixtures right into the major sewage system line, which is developed to take care of different sorts of waste, consisting of gray water from sinks and black water from toilets.Gravity plays a significant role in this system, as it aids relocate waste downhill via the pipes. In many cases, pumps might be made use of to aid with circulation in locations with challenging topography. When the wastewater gets to a therapy facility, it undertakes procedures like filtering and organic therapy to get rid of impurities before being securely released right into the environment. Recognizing this process permits house owners to value the importance of normal upkeep and prompt interventions for perfect drain performance.

Reliable Techniques for Sewer Cleansing



Cleansing sewers properly requires a combination of methods tailored to the specific issues at hand. One widely utilized method is hydro jetting, which uses high-pressure water to clear clogs and thoroughly tidy pipe walls. This strategy is specifically efficient against grease, sludge, and persistent debris. An additional approach involves the use of mechanical augers, which can literally break apart clogs and remove material from the pipes. Routine assessments with camera also play an essential role, enabling house owners to identify problem locations and evaluate the condition of their sewage system systems. Chemical cleansers might be employed for minor blockages, but care is recommended because of possible pipeline damages. Signs of Prospective Issues





Acknowledging the indications of prospective drain concerns is essential for home owners who want to maintain the lasting health and wellness of their pipes systems. Usual indicators consist of sluggish drains, which might recommend a clog, and unusual smells that can signal sewage leakages. Gurgling noises from sinks or commodes usually show air caught in the pipelines, an indication of potential blockages. Additionally, water pooling in yards or near cleanouts can indicate sewer line breaches. Home owners ought to also keep an eye on frequent backups, as these commonly signal much deeper issues within the drain system. By being alert about these indicators, homeowners can deal with troubles early, stopping costly repair work and making certain the efficient operation of their plumbing. Routine inspections can better assist in determining prospective issues before they escalate.

Can Tree Origins Damage My Drain Line?



Tree origins can undoubtedly harm sewage system lines. They often infiltrate pipelines with cracks or joints, leading to blockages and potential ruptures. Property owners should regularly inspect their drain systems to avoid costly repairs and maintain functionality.
